Explanation
In the given reaction, we have a compound $CH_{3}-CH_{2}-CH_{2}-CH-CH_{3}$ undergoing a reaction with alcoholic KOH. This is a classic example of an elimination reaction, specifically dehydrohalogenation, where the alcoholic KOH acts as a strong base to remove a hydrogen halide from the molecule, resulting in the formation of an alkene. 1.
